需要在画布上像绘画应用程序那样创建多个圆圈

问题描述

| 单击圆按钮时,我需要创建一个圆,就像绘画中的圆一样。需要根据用户需要绘制。 如何通过使用Jquery,HTML5和CSS3来工作??? 我需要一个这样的应用程序: 任何人都知道这请帮助我 我为单个圆圈创建了事件,该事件可拖动。如何在该部分添加更多图像。
<script>
function draw_circle() {

 var canvasObj = document.getElementById(\"mycanvas\");

 var canvasCtx = canvasObj.getContext(\"2d\");

 canvasCtx.beginPath();

 canvasCtx.arc(100,100,50,Math.PI*2,true);

    var centerX = 288;
    var centerY = 100;
    var radius = 70;


    canvasCtx.fillStyle = \"#CB5155\";
    canvasCtx.fill();
    canvasCtx.lineWidth = 5;
    canvasCtx.strokeStyle = \"black\";
    canvasCtx.stroke();

}

    $(function() {
        $( \"#mycanvas\" ).draggable();
    });


</script>

<canvas id=\"mycanvas\" width=\"200\" height=\"200\"/></canvas>
    

解决方法

        jCanvas jQuery插件是一个潜在的解决方案。
$(\'#mycanvas\').drawArc({
  fillStyle: \'#CB5155\',x: 288,y: 100,radius: 70,strokeStyle: \'black\',lineWidth: 5
});

$(\'#mycanvas\').drawArc({
  fillStyle: \'#442299\',x: 188,y: 70,radius: 30,strokeStyle: \'blue\',lineWidth: 2
});
那应该在画布上画两个圆。冲洗并重复。     

相关问答

依赖报错 idea导入项目后依赖报错,解决方案:https://blog....
错误1:代码生成器依赖和mybatis依赖冲突 启动项目时报错如下...
错误1:gradle项目控制台输出为乱码 # 解决方案:https://bl...
错误还原:在查询的过程中,传入的workType为0时,该条件不起...
报错如下,gcc版本太低 ^ server.c:5346:31: 错误:‘struct...